14. Japanese Macaque

Top 10 Most Amazing Monkeys in the World (3)

The Japanese Macaque, also known as the Snow Monkey, is a species of old world monkey that is endemic to Japan. The Snow Monkey is the most northernmost non-human primate in the world, and can be found living in hot springs in central Japan. These monkeys are interesting in that they have been known to adopt other young monkeys, even of different species.

18. Proboscis Monkey

Top 10 Most Amazing Monkeys in the World (5)

The proboscis monkey or long-nosed monkey, known as the bekantan in Malay, is a reddish-brown arboreal Old World monkey that is endemic to the south-east Asian island of Borneo. The monkey also goes by the Malay name monyet belanda (“Dutch monkey”), or even orang belanda (“Dutchman”), as Indonesians remarked that the Dutch colonisers often had similarly large bellies and noses.

19. François’ Langur

Top 10 Most Amazing Monkeys in the World (6)

François’ langur, also known as Francois’ leaf monkey, Tonkin leaf monkey, or white side-burned black langur is a species of lutung. The species is distributed from Southwestern China to northeastern Vietnam.

It is a medium sized primate with black silky hair. It has very distinct white sideburns that grow down from its ears to the corners of its cheeks. A morphological specialization of François’ langur is its complex stomach, made up of four separate chambers. This is a necessary adaptation for the digestion of its folivorous diet.

20. Golden Snub-Nosed Monkey

Top 10 Most Amazing Monkeys in the World (7)

The golden snub-nosed monkey is an Old World monkey in the Colobinae subfamily. It is endemic to a small area in temperate, mountainous forests of central and Southwest China. It’s Chinese name is Sichuan golden hair monkey. It is also widely referred to as the Sichuan snub-nosed monkey. Of the three species of snub-nosed monkeys in China, the golden snub-nosed monkey is the most widely distributed throughout China.

What is the most attractive monkey in the world? ›

The douc langurs are amongst the most beautiful primates in the world. All 3 species are endemic to Indochina. The 3 species are the red-shanked douc langur (Pygathrix nemaeus), black-shanked douc langur (Pygathix nigripes) and gray-shanked douc langur (Pygathix cinereus).

What is the rarest type of monkey? ›

Hainan gibbons are the rarest primates and one of the rarest mammals on Earth. They are strictly arboreal, living their entire lives in the forest canopy. They form family groups of one adult male, two adult females, and their offspring, and have strong bonds which they declare by singing duets in the morning.

Who is the real king of monkey? ›

In Chinese mythology, Sun Wukong (孫悟空), also known as the Monkey King, is a trickster god who plays a central role in Wu Cheng'en's adventure novel Journey to the West. Wukong is blessed with unmatched superhuman strength and the ability to transform into 72 different animals and objects.
